Humanitarian logistics

In many complex emergencies, the humanitarian relief problem evolves quickly and unpredictably. There are usually significant life-and-death consequences associated with inadequate relief supplies. The associated locations may have poor infrastructure and poor telecommunications, and have political constraints. In such environments, effective supply chains can significantly increase the odds of success. The overall goal of the humanitarian logistics activity is to restore the capability of the system, at least to the level prior to the catastrophe, and leave development to other entities. [Pg.152]

Within the applications of health and humanitarian logistics, there are often multiple conflicting objectives or criteria that are important to the decision makers. Examples include designing a logistics network that serves the maximum number of people, responds in the shortest time possible, and targets those in need.
